At Emerald City Comic Con this year, I released 2 ultra special convention exclusives. I say “ultra special” because I experimented with a new type of paper for these two prints that came out absolutely amazing. They are printed on a very fancy looking pearl linen paper. What that means is that the paper has a cloth like texture to it, which looks very dapper, I must say. Also the paper has a pearlescence to it that makes it have a metallic like sheen to it. When hit with the right light, it looks almost sparkly, but not at all overwhelming, which is why I chose this paper. Everyone who bought one at the convention loved it, and I love it too! Luckily we didn’t quite sell out, so you guys now have an opportunity to get your hands on one and see them for yourselves. So, what are these 2 prints of? 

Shawn Coss & Denis Caron Collaboration Print

The first print is a collaboration I did with my buddy Shawn Coss, of Cyanide and Happiness, to create this really dark romantic piece we decided to call “Reapers Waltz.” We wanted to make something that reflected the temptation to dance with the darker sides our selves. The girl, who I drew, has given into her sin and is paying the price for losing her innocence. The reaper, which Shawn drew, is the dark crow like figure administering her poison, but tenderly embracing her as she slips into her darkness.
